Located on Main street and New York ave. the cafe isn't easy to see from the street , you will easily pass it if you never been to the location before. If you pass Bass boulevard you went too far.
Great atmosphere, calm and relaxing. The cafe has a rustic feel. Very clean.
There is one large dining table that customers sit around while waiting for the acai bowls to be made (5-10 minute wait time) . There is also 2 couches and bar area that seats 4 people.
Complimentary water
Kombucha $4
Acai bowls $10
Kiwicha bars made out of nuts, oats and dark chocolate..... tastes like a snickers bar. REALLY GOOD. $9
Fresh pressed juices $9
Smoothies $7
Child stroller and wheel chair accessible
High chairs available
No wifi :-(
This cafe closes very early 7:00 am to 3:00pm
